New Zealand and the National Wetland Trust are proud to host the first segment of the 24 hour global Peat Fest this weekend.

• It’s free
• It’s online
• It starts at 11 am on Sunday - so you can watch it over brunch
• It will be recorded and available online later in case you miss it

This event is being organised by RE-PEAT, a global youth-oriented group raising awareness of issues facing the world’s peatlands.

The Peat Fest will bring together artists, farmers, scientists, policy-makers and young thinkers from around the world, to explore the topic of peatlands from every angle. Some of the guest speakers include writer Robin Crawford, artist Kate Foster, singer/storyteller Sam Lee, the Seamus Heaney Homeplace museum, and co-chair of the European Greens and Member of the European Parliament, Thomas Waitz.

There will be different live and pre-recorded sessions every hour of the 24 hour day.
